IRFZ44N: mọi thứ bạn cần biết về bóng bán dẫn MOSFET này

IRFZ44N

Để sử dụng với Arduino có vô số các thành phần điện tử bạn có thể sử dụng. Những thiết bị này không chỉ dành riêng cho Arduino, mà chúng còn thiết thực nhất cho các dự án của bạn. Một ví dụ về điều này là bóng bán dẫn MOSFETs mà chúng tôi đã mô tả trong các bài viết trước. Nhưng lần này chúng tôi sẽ cho bạn biết mọi thứ bạn cần biết về một cái cụ thể: IRFZ44N.

Đôi khi bạn sẽ thấy mình đang làm việc với một dự án mà bạn cần kích hoạt tải bằng vi điều khiển. Để điều đó có thể thực hiện được với các điện áp được xử lý bởi chip MCU hiện tại Cần phải giải quyết một số vấn đề nhất định để có thể tác động lên các MOSFET bóng bán dẫn với điện áp có thể đi từ 5v đến 3.3v hoặc thấp hơn.

IRFZ44N

ALLECIN 20 Miếng IRFZ44N...
ALLECIN 20 Miếng IRFZ44N...
Không có bài đánh giá nào

À IRFZ44N là một bóng bán dẫn MOSFET như tôi đã nhận xét. Nó có bao bì loại TO-220-3, mặc dù nó có thể được trình bày ở các định dạng khác và với sơ đồ chân khá đơn giản với ba chân điển hình cho cửa, cống, nguồn (theo thứ tự từ trái sang phải nếu bạn nhìn vào nó từ phía sau), tức là nơi nó có dòng chữ). Nó có thể được sản xuất bởi các nhà sản xuất rất khác nhau, vì vậy bạn có thể tham khảo bảng dữ liệu cụ thể.

MOSFET này có một Kênh loại N, Như tên của nó đã chỉ ra. Ngoài ra, nó còn có các chi tiết kỹ thuật khác như:

  • Điện áp tách nguồn xả: 60 V
  • Cường độ thoát nước liên tục: 50A
  • rds: 22mOhm
  • Điện áp nguồn cổng: 20 V
  • Nhiệt độ hoạt động: -55 đến 175ºC
  • Sự thât thoat năng lượng: 131 tuần
  • Giảm thời gian: 13ns
  • Thời gian thành lập: 55ns
  • Tắt máy chậm trễ: 37ns
  • Độ trễ kết nối điển hình: 12ns
  • Giá: một vài xu. Bạn có thể mua một 10 gói IRFZ44N trên Amazon với giá dưới € 3.

Ví dụ ứng dụng với Arduino

Arduino UNO hàm mili

Chúng ta hãy đặt một ví dụ ứng dụng cho IRFZ44N với Arduino và các chân của nó PWM. Và đó là khi bạn cần điều khiển tải theo một cách khác nhau để điều chỉnh tốc độ của động cơ, cường độ chiếu sáng, v.v., bạn có thể sử dụng các chân và bóng bán dẫn PWM này giống như chúng ta sẽ phân tích hôm nay.

Trước hết, khi bạn muốn kết nối hoặc ngắt kết nối vỏ máy với nguồn điện, thường là sử dụng một công tắc cổ điển hoặc một rơ le. Nhưng điều đó chỉ cho phép bật và tắt, cả trong trường hợp này và trường hợp khác.

Với một bóng bán dẫn, nó có thể được điều khiển bằng tín hiệu điện, như với rơ le, để tự động hóa việc điều khiển và bạn cũng sẽ có một loạt lợi thế như kiểm soát biến của tải để có thể làm điều đó bằng PWM. Thay vào đó, nó cũng liên quan đến một số phức tạp như tính toán dòng điện được chuyển mạch, điện áp làm việc, v.v.

qua ejemploHãy tưởng tượng rằng bạn cần chạy một động cơ điện 12v với một nửa tốc độ định mức của nó. Bạn sẽ biết rằng trong thực tế, sẽ không đáng để giảm điện xuống 6v mà không có nhiều hơn nữa ... rất có thể chúng sẽ bất động làm tăng nhiệt độ và có nguy cơ làm hỏng phần tử.

Thay vào đó, những gì được thực hiện với PWM là áp dụng một số xung vào điện áp danh định trong một khoảng thời gian kết nối và ngắt kết nối (xung) để động cơ hoạt động như bạn muốn, như chúng ta đã thấy trong bài viết PWM và mô hình hóa tốc độ làm việc của động cơ mà không ảnh hưởng đến mô-men xoắn hoặc mômen động cơ.

Cho đến nay mọi thứ đều chính xác, nhưng ... điều gì sẽ xảy ra trong một ứng dụng chiếu sáng? Không giống như động cơ, nơi có quán tính, trong ánh sáng, nếu nó được chuyển đổi như với PWM ở tần số thấp, hiện tượng nhấp nháy khó chịu xảy ra mà chúng ta khó đánh giá cao ở động cơ. Tuy nhiên, ngay cả trong trường hợp của động cơ, một số vấn đề cơ học lâu dài có thể được tạo ra khi đi "giật cục".

Và tất cả những điều này có liên quan gì đến IRFZ55N? Vâng, nếu bạn muốn hoạt động trơn tru với PWM, thiết bị này có thể giải quyết tất cả những vấn đề đó. Ngoài ra, nó có thể kiểm soát dòng điện lên đến 50A, cung cấp công suất phi thường cho một số động cơ mạnh hơn. Hãy nhớ rằng như tôi đã nói trước đây, vấn đề với các chân Arduino PWM là điện áp của chúng không đủ để điều khiển các phần tử nhất định, chẳng hạn như động cơ 12v, 24v, v.v., vì vậy bóng bán dẫn và nguồn bên ngoài có thể giúp bạn.

Sơ đồ Arduino với IRFZ44N

Với Arduino và một động cơ, với sơ đồ kết nối đơn giản này mà bạn có thể thấy, bạn có thể lấy một ví dụ thực tế về những gì tôi đã nhận xét. Vì vậy, bạn có thể điều khiển động cơ 12v với IRFZ44N MOSFET một cách đơn giản.

Để bạn hiểu rõ hơn về hoạt động của bóng bán dẫn IRFZ44N cho loại ứng dụng này, màn hình nối tiếp sẽ được sử dụng để bạn có thể nhập các giá trị đã hiểu nhập khẩu 0 y 255 để có thể điều chế động cơ và quan sát kết quả.

Khi đến mã phác thảo cho Arduino IDE, nó cũng sẽ đơn giản

int PWM_PIN = 6;
int pwmval = 0;

void setup() {
  Serial.begin(9600);
  pinMode(PWM_PIN,OUTPUT);
  Serial.println("Introduce un valor entre 0 y 255:");
}

void loop() {
  if (Serial.available() > 1) {
      pwmval =  Serial.parseInt();
      Serial.print("Envío de velocidad a: ");
      Serial.println(pwmval);
      analogWrite(PWM_PIN, pwmval);
      Serial.println("¡Hecho!");
  }

Hãy nhớ điều đó cho thêm thông tin về lập trình Arduino, bạn có thể tải xuống khóa học miễn phí của chúng tôi dưới dạng PDF.


3 bình luận, để lại của bạn

Để lại bình luận của bạn

địa chỉ email của bạn sẽ không được công bố. Các trường bắt buộc được đánh dấu bằng *

*

*

  1. Chịu trách nhiệm về dữ liệu: Miguel Ángel Gatón
  2. Mục đích của dữ liệu: Kiểm soát SPAM, quản lý bình luận.
  3. Hợp pháp: Sự đồng ý của bạn
  4. Truyền thông dữ liệu: Dữ liệu sẽ không được thông báo cho các bên thứ ba trừ khi có nghĩa vụ pháp lý.
  5. Lưu trữ dữ liệu: Cơ sở dữ liệu do Occentus Networks (EU) lưu trữ
  6. Quyền: Bất cứ lúc nào bạn có thể giới hạn, khôi phục và xóa thông tin của mình.

  1.   Marvin manuel dijo

    Trang và mô tả tuyệt vời của workhorse irfz44n…. Tôi đã thực hiện các thử nghiệm với nó và nó rất linh hoạt và mạnh mẽ với bộ khuếch đại thứ 5, lời chào

  2.   đoàn kỵ binh ney dijo

    Parabéns pala matéria, và giá trị tuyệt vời mà những thông tin này mang lại cho tôi, tôi rất hài lòng, bây giờ bạn có thể kết thúc dự án của tôi với ít quyền giám sát hơn và với nhiều quyền lực hơn!

  3.   javier dijo

    Xin chào, tôi có một thắc mắc, nếu tôi đặt một điện áp 12v vào cổng có kéo xuống và nguồn tiếp đất, nối đất đó giúp tôi đưa một số 3,3 trong một vi điều khiển (XNUMXv).
    ý tưởng là cảm nhận một điểm của một mạch nhất định và biết liệu nó có được cung cấp năng lượng với 12v hay không và báo cáo nó với bộ vi điều khiển